EXHIBITIONS

William Eggleston, Memphis, 1965 - 1968, from the series Los Alamos, 1965–1974 © Eggleston Artistic Trust / Courtesy David Zwirner, New York/London

Come feast your eyes on the stunning colour photography of William Eggleston in the exhibition Los Alamos. The exhibition features photographs taken on the artist's various road trips through the Southerns states of the USA between 1966 and 1974. Equally impressive is Daisuke Yokota's way of redefining how photography is presented in the exhibition Matter. WALK-IN WORKSHOP

William Eggleston, Louisiana, 1971 – 1974, from the series Los Alamos, 1965 - 1974 © Eggleston Artistic Trust / Courtesy David Zwirner, New York/London

What technical aspects do you have to deal with when you apply colour to a photograph? How does it affect light or contrast in the image? What is the difference between a black and white photo and the same photograph in colour? In this workshop, you will work some of William Eggleston's most popular photographs and use watercolour paint and coloured pencils to experiment with the colour composition. Compare your end result with the original Eggleston: what is the difference and what does your application of colour do to the image?
